Output 0fd8568fc29ebb266c049c04bb2fbc7a36c1da7c8a4b19fed6e6a21051b711fd:1

value
766230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b3330d37db012c6d22a4f13cfa2853ffd0898c0 OP_EQUAL
address
3P8e3RCKm6eBE5qXEhKcLYQZNhZwiyt1e8
transaction
0fd8568fc29ebb266c049c04bb2fbc7a36c1da7c8a4b19fed6e6a21051b711fd
confirmations
335002
spent
true